Autism access information

Please see below for details about the specific accessibility arrangements we have made for autistic delegates at the conference, or you can download a detailed document here. If you have a specific requirement that is not listed, please contact us and we will do our best to meet your needs.

Registration and site familiarisation
Registration is often a busy time, so autistic delegates will have the opportunity to register between 4.30 and 5.30 pm on the evening prior to the conference to avoid the crowds. There will also be a short tour of the site at 5.15 pm in order to allow autistic delegates to familiarise themselves with the venue whilst it is relatively quiet and empty.

Interaction badges
You can request these when you register or at any other time during the conference. These allow you to indicate how you would like to interact with other delegates. We will ask other delegates to respect the badges, but please be aware that we cannot enforce this.

Quiet room
There will be a quiet room available throughout the conference. There will be signs to show you the way. If you think you might need the quiet room during the day, you can ask a member of staff to show you where it is so that you can find it more easily when you need it.

Quiet lunch space
There will be refreshments and lunch available in the quiet room so that autistic delegates can have refreshments and lunch in a less crowded environment if they wish. If you would like to know what the menu is in advance, please contact us to ask.

Seating and reservation signs
We will have seats reserved for autistic delegates, if you don’t like to be near people or need to be able to get out easily. You can choose to sit in these or any other available seat. Reservation signs will be available if you need to reserve a particular chair to sit in or if you need to be able to leave your chair and come back to it later. You can request these when you register or at any other time during the conference.

Questions
If you prefer not to ask questions aloud, you can leave written questions in advance of the session and we will pass them onto the Chairperson or the session speaker. We cannot guarantee that they will select your question to answer, however. Please leave your written questions at the registration desk at least 1 hour prior to the applicable session.
